Trillium Health Partners (THP) is one of the largest community-based acute care facilities in Canada.

Comprised of the Credit Valley Hospital, the Mississauga Hospital and the Queensway Health Centre, along with several satellite locations, Trillium Health Partners serves the growing and diverse populations of Mississauga, West Toronto and surrounding communities and is a teaching hospital affiliated with the University of Toronto.

Insight Health Solutions (IHS) is a provider of third party health services to a variety of sectors.

Embedded within the entrepreneurial program THP Solutions, IHS works closely with our internal stakeholders to deliver high quality, expedited assessment, treatment and diagnostic services.
